Bartha Arpad is an artist. 1 work is cataloged here, principally at Gavrila Simion Eco-Museum Research Institute Tulcea.

Bartha Árpád’s sculptures and drawings capture the textures of labor and quiet moments, rooted in early 20th-century Romanian art. In Brațele muncii you’ll find chiseled hands made of metal, while the drawing Liniște shows a still figure wrapped in delicate linework. Their works blend craft and emotion without fanfare.
